eBay SSIS Components

SSIS Data Flow Source & Destination for eBay

Powerful SSIS Source & Destination Components that allows you to easily connect SQL Server with live eBay auction platform data through SSIS Workflows.

Use the eBay Data Flow Components to synchronize with eBay Items, Bidders, Transactions, etc. Perfect for data synchronization, local back-ups, workflow automation, and more!

Use eBay SSIS Components to:

  • Synchronize SQL Server and eBay for seamless back-office integration.
  • Automate integration processes like mass imports / updates, data cleansing, and de-duplication.
  • Offload queries from operational systems to reduce load and increase performance.
  • Connect eBay to analytics for BI and decision support.
  • Archive business data for disaster recovery.
